[QUOTE="TJV, post: 581382, member: 4300"] When the Packers and Lions play on the 28, IMO the deciding factor will be how well the Packers OL plays. Remember, the Lions played a lot of dime and needed just 6 in the box to dominate the Packers O. The Packers longest gain was 18 yards against a depleted secondary. And Lacy ran for 36 yards in 11 carries. If the Packers OL performance yesterday was more an indication of how good they are (and not about the quality of the Eagles rush), they’ll have to show that improvement against the Lions in late December. The defense allowed more than 60% third down conversions but I’m not too worried about that side of the ball if the offense can perform. The D is definitely playing with much more energy and the switch of Clay to the middle is paying dividends. [/QUOTE]
